How Dogs Actually Process Learning
Dogs don't learn the way humans do. They don't reflect on past mistakes, weigh ethical choices, or plan ahead. What they do — with remarkable efficiency — is detect patterns in their environment: this signal predicts that outcome, or this behavior leads to something good. Two core mechanisms drive virtually all dog learning: classical conditioning and operant conditioning.

Classical Conditioning: Learning Through Association
Classical conditioning — famously demonstrated by Ivan Pavlov — describes how a neutral stimulus takes on meaning by being repeatedly paired with something that already produces a response. The original stimulus (food) triggers an automatic reaction (salivation). Pair a bell with food often enough, and the bell alone triggers the same response.
For dogs, this process is constantly running in the background. The jingle of a leash predicts a walk. The crinkle of a treat bag predicts food. The sound of the veterinary office door predicts an examination. Dogs don't decide to feel excited or anxious — those responses are automatic, built through experience.
This matters enormously for training because a dog's emotional response to cues, environments, and even their owner is shaped by classical conditioning. A dog who has repeatedly experienced pain during training will associate training sessions with anxiety — regardless of whether the owner intends this. Conversely, pairing training with pleasant experiences builds positive anticipation that makes a dog more willing to engage and try new behaviors.
Emotional State Affects Learning Capacity
A dog that is fearful, overstimulated, or in pain cannot learn effectively. The brain prioritizes survival responses over new information when stress hormones are elevated. This is why humane trainers focus on keeping dogs calm and below their stress threshold during training sessions — it's not just kindness, it's neurologically necessary for learning to occur.
Operant Conditioning: Learning Through Consequences
While classical conditioning governs automatic responses, operant conditioning shapes voluntary behavior. Here, the dog is the active participant: it tries behaviors and the environment responds. Four outcomes are possible, based on whether something is added or removed, and whether the behavior increases or decreases:
- Positive reinforcement: Something desirable is added after a behavior, making it more likely to recur (e.g., a treat follows a 'sit').
- Negative reinforcement: Something unpleasant is removed after a behavior, making it more likely to recur (e.g., leash pressure releases when the dog stops pulling).
- Positive punishment: Something unpleasant is added, making the behavior less likely (e.g., a verbal correction follows jumping up).
- Negative punishment: Something desirable is removed, making the behavior less likely (e.g., attention is withdrawn when the dog jumps).
Positive reinforcement is the method most supported by behavioral research for building reliable, stress-free learning. It works with the dog's natural motivation rather than against it. Clicker training is one of the most precise applications of positive reinforcement available to everyday owners.
Use High-Value Rewards for New or Difficult Behaviors
When introducing a new behavior or working in a distracting environment, use your dog's highest-value reward — often small pieces of real meat or cheese rather than standard kibble. Save lower-value treats for behaviors your dog already knows well. Matching reward value to difficulty keeps your dog motivated through the learning curve.
Timing, Consistency, and Generalization
Even with the right method, two factors determine whether training actually works: timing and consistency. Dogs make associations between a behavior and its consequence within a very narrow window — roughly one to two seconds. Miss that window and the reward or correction attaches to whatever the dog happened to be doing at that exact moment, not the intended behavior.
Consistency matters equally. If 'sit' earns a reward only sometimes, or is sometimes followed by nothing, the behavior becomes unpredictable to the dog. Variable reinforcement can actually make some behaviors more persistent — useful if you're fading treats, but counterproductive when trying to extinguish an unwanted behavior.
Finally, dogs don't automatically generalize. A dog who sits reliably in the kitchen may not recognize the same cue in the park. Owners need to practice behaviors across multiple locations and with varying distractions. Paying attention to how your dog communicates during sessions — through posture, ear position, and other signals — helps you judge when they're ready to progress. Putting the Science Into Practice
Understanding learning science doesn't require a psychology degree — it requires applying a few key principles consistently. Keep sessions short (five to ten minutes), end on a success, and use rewards your individual dog genuinely values. What motivates one dog (food) may not motivate another (play).
Avoid training when your dog is over-aroused, fearful, or physically unwell — emotional and physical states directly affect the brain's ability to encode new learning. And when a behavior isn't progressing, the productive question is never why is the dog being stubborn, but what does the dog need to succeed here?
Training built on an understanding of how dogs actually learn is more efficient, more durable, and — crucially — better for your dog's wellbeing.
